Type 2 Diabetes Mellitus Clinical Trial
Official title:
Effect of Exenatide Once Weekly on Cardiovascular Risk Markers in Patients With Type-2 Diabetes

The glucagon-like peptide 1 (GLP-1) agonist exenatide represents an effective therapy in
patients with type 2 diabetes mellitus (T2DM), which also seems to have some important
non-glycemic effects. Yet, these non-glycemic effects are still largely unknown.
The effect of exenatide once weekly was investigated in controlled, blinded and open-label
clinical studies in subjects with T2DM who were controlled on diet and exercise alone or in
combination with oral antidiabetic agents, but also in multi-dose controlled studies and
such studies resulted in significant reductions in glycemic parameters (mean glycated
hemoglobin (HbA1c), fasting serum/plasma glucose as well as postprandial plasma glucose
levels), but also in body weight, over 24 to 30 weeks. Meaningful reductions were observed
as early as week 4 of treatment, and maintained through 6 years of treatment.
The study investigating cardiovascular effects of exenatide once weekly is currently
undergoing. The results available are not numerous (such as DURATION-2, DURATION-3,
DURATION-4 studies) and cannot lead to definitive conclusions.
In this study the investigators will evaluate the effect of exenatide once-weekly on
multiple cardiovascular risk markers. These markers are related to subclinical
atherosclerosis, endothelial dysfunction, oxidative stress and atherogenic lipoproteins.
The investigators will perform an open label, single-arm, prospective, intervention study
using exenatide once weekly for a period of 8 months on 60 patients with T2DM.

Inclusion Criteria: 1. Provision of informed consent prior to any study specific procedures; 2. Men and women with T2DM aged >18 years; 3. BMI >25 kg/m2; 4. HbA1c 7.5-8.5 %; 5. Receiving metformin therapy (doses ranging from 1500 to 3000 mg daily) for at least 8 weeks. Exclusion Criteria: 1. Pregnancy or willingness to become pregnant; 2. Moderate and severe liver dysfunction; 3. Moderate and severe renal failure; 4. Previous major cardiovascular event; 5. Severe infections at the discretion of the investigator (such as human immunodeficiency virus [HIV], hepatitis B virus [HBV] and hepatitis C virus [HCV]); 6. Any malignancy; 7. Plasma triglycerides >400 mg/dL, plasma LDL-cholesterol > 250 mg/dL. |

Primary | Subclinical atherosclerosis (as measured by cIMT) in patients with T2DM treated with exenatide once weekly | Reduction in cIMT after 8 months of the treatment | Change from baseline to 8 months of the treatment | No |
Secondary | Atherogenic lipoproteins (as measured by the analysis of 11 distinct lipoprotein subclasses using the Lipoprint system®) in patients with T2DM treated with exenatide once weekly | Reduction in atherogenic lipoproteins including small dense LDL particles after 8 months of the treatment | Change from baseline to 8 months of the treatment | No |
Secondary | Oxidative stress (as measured by markers of oxidative stress) in patients with T2DM treated with exenatide once weekly | Reduction in oxidative stress after 8 months of the treatment | Change from baseline to 8 months of the treatment | No |
Secondary | Endothelial dysfunction (as measured by flow mediated dilation of brachial artery) in patients with T2DM treated with exenatide once weekly | Improvement of endothelial dysfunction as indicated by changes in flow mediated dilation of brachial artery after 8 months of the treatment | Change from baseline to 8 months of the treatment | No |
